The hike to the Brocken, the highest mountain in the Harz Mountains, starts from the parking lot in Torfhaus via the Goetheweg. At the beginning, the path winds picturesquely through the landscape parallel to the "Oberharzer Wasserregal" (Unesco world cultural heritage). After about six kilometres, the hike runs parallel to the rails of the Brockenbahn. The view widens increasingly. The last section on asphalt road is a little more strenuous. But this may also be due to the wind which today increases with every meter. On the mountain Brocken the wind then blows with full hurricane force: 140 kilometres per hour.
The way back to the Torfhaus we first take the same way. Then we turn right towards the valley Eckertal. A very worthwhile decision, as we will find out.
The hike to the Brocken in the Harz Mountains from Torfhaus via the Goetheweg includes:
19.6 kilometers, 6.5 hours and 410 meters altitude difference.
